my computer specs:
athlonxp 1800+
geforce 6600gt
60gig hd
80gig hd
win2k, latest sp
sb live! soundcard
onboard lan
my computer has been running fine for many months. today i restarted, and found that after reboot, when logging into windows, when the taskbar appeared at the bottom of the screen, the icons did not load, and i could not use the start button or any of the icons (both quicklaunch shortcuts and the backround apps). when i tried to run in safemode, i get a
BSOD with IRQL_NOT_LESS_OR_EQUAL.
so i booted win2k disk, ran chkdsk, ran fixboot. now i can boot into win2k, but my norton does not run, and after a minute or so, i get an error about a .dll not being found or being corrupt in the symantec directory. in addition, if i try to use add/remove programs to delete norton, add/remove program window freezes.
also, a message box appears title "windows installer" with the text "preparing to install" which disappears after a few seconds, then reapears after a few seconds, disappear, reappear, disappear, etc.
still, when i try to run in safemode, i get the same blue screen with the irql message.
when i try and shutdown, i get the "saving your settings" message box, then it freezes there and i have to manually power off.
i feel like it might be time to reinstall win2k (something i really don't want to do), and i wonder: if i export my registry, can i use it after my reinstall so i don't have to reinstall all my programs? my OS is on a seperate partition, so my program files will be intact after i format the OS partition.
